Got delivery so this is purely about the food.
The prices are more affordable, especially for the egg benedicts. The price and first 3 bites was enough to make me think this would be a nice place to regularly eat from.
The smoked salmon benny is delicious. The hollandaise sauce is rich and creamy. I don't normally like hollandaise sauce. It's not tart, so if you want the taste of lemon that cuts through, this isn't it. Eggs good, fresh avocado, and pretty good potatoes. I was hoping for wedges, but the diced potatoes were cooked well--crisp but not overdone. The English muffins were a bit too toasted. Bad picture of the egg, but I got easy poached, the yolk was good and runny.
I can't tell if the smoked salmon was made in-house. Most places don't, but if it was I'm impressed because it was absolutely delicious. The smoked salmon was delicate--not the firmer saltier type I usually prefer--it was much better than the soft smoked salmons I've had before. It was smoked thoroughly and that reflects well in the texture and and taste. The texture was even throughout, instead of squishier in the middle. The amount of it is decent, can't pile it on while keeping the price low. It's a good for it's cost. I do wish there were more capers though.
The smoked duck omlette was good. I sampled the meat. Duck is nicely smoked, meatier taste than I expected. A good flavour, the peppered edge does permeate into the meat. Rather than an omlette, it was rolled egg. Husband said it was plain (as it isn't filled) but it was good. He's not one for descriptions--noted it was soft, fluffier, still savoury(?)
Ultimately the high quality of how everything was cooked is what really makes this place amazing. I assume this is consistent and that's why this place is so very well reviewed.
